Sultan resources limited is operating in western
Australia.
The company has been listed in 2018.
It is involved in mining exploration activities.
The main minerals which are considered involves
copper, cobalt, nickel, and gold.

Financial analysis
The ratios for the company have been calculated under the analytical
procedure which is performed.
Ratio Formula 2018
Debt ratio Total liabilities/total assets 0.44
Net profit ratio Income/Sales *100 -88105.00%
Total asset turnover ratio Revenue / Total assets 0.0006
Current ratio Current assets/current liabilities 1.650120335
Debt to equity Total debts/ Equity capital 0.77

In the business there are vast number of transactions which takes place
and it is not possible to take all of them for evaluation. Due to this
some of them are taken as the sample for the purpose of evaluation.
This process is determined to be the sampling. The various approaches
which are used in this are as follows:
Judgemental sampling
Random sampling method
Selective sampling
